Qilimanjaro Releases QiliSDK 0.2.0 and Integrates NVIDIA CUDA-Q for Unified Hybrid Hardware Emulation - Quantum Computing Report

Barcelona-based quantum developer Qilimanjaro Quantum Tech has released QiliSDK 0.2.0, an open-source Python framework designed to bridge the structural divide between digital gate-based programming and analog Hamiltonian time evolution. Most quantum software development kits restrict developers to a single physical computing paradigm—either compiling standard quantum circuit logic or managing continuous analogue energy schedules. QiliSDK 0.2.0 establishes a single unified, backend-agnostic API. This abstraction tier enables researchers to write a single high-level codebase and toggle execution between local CPUs, accelerated GPUs, or real digital and analog Quantum Processing Units (QPUs) by modifying a single line of configuration code.
